It’s between you and God


‘But when you pray, go into your room . . .’ Matthew 6.6

Before Jesus spoke these words, he had issued a warning about people who loved to stand in public places and pray loudly and expansively.  His point was that prayer is private between you and God.

Prayer is about going into your room to meet with God, and if you can catch this excitement and expectation as you begin to pray, then it could change your attitude to what’s about to happen.  Too often we think of prayer as us saying similar things to God as we said yesterday, but Jesus wants us to catch the reality that prayer is about having an encounter with the living God.  This is why we are going into our room – to meet with God.

To go into your room is about going somewhere private and personal.  God longs for this meeting with you and wants you to be real with him, not simply the person you think you ought to be.  Just be yourself, warts and all!

Going into your room to meet with God is such a personal invitation, and perhaps the best bit of all is that he will be there waiting for you.
